Output 56af20d5e59212720d1b7dcf3c27f5d6d7f2f47c37c06a2870892f7a6daf5bfe:0

value
39641595
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1291c9e354a5060d738ecc445f70dcb820a01e81 OP_EQUALVERIFY OP_CHECKSIG
address
12hBp2QQT8t3qvyfyhx4qsLMnwbtUVgZ77
transaction
56af20d5e59212720d1b7dcf3c27f5d6d7f2f47c37c06a2870892f7a6daf5bfe
confirmations
286724
spent
true